Moraira, part of the Teulada municipality in the Marina Alta comarca, is strategically located on the coast of the province of Alicante. It lies approximately 80 km north of the city of Alicante and 100 km south of Valencia. This position makes it a charming alternative to larger coastal cities, while maintaining good accessibility via Alicante Airport (approx. 76 km) and Valencia Airport (approx. 98 km). The region referred to as Costa del Sol seems to be confused with Costa Blanca, as Moraira is part of the Costa Blanca. The town itself is a mid-sized coastal resort, characterized by an upscale appearance and a focus on tourism and residential living.

Moraira enjoys a Mediterranean climate, characterized by 3,840 hours of sunshine annually and an average temperature of 17.5°C. The altitude of 180 meters above sea level ensures pleasant temperatures, with averages ranging between 10°C and 26°C throughout the year. The swimming season, defined by water temperatures of at least 20°C, lasts approximately four months. The environment features subtropical vegetation, with the villa's garden including fruit and olive trees. Its coastal location and proximity to natural areas offer opportunities for outdoor recreation. Moraira is a small upmarket Spanish coastal town, part of Teulada municipality, in the Marina Alta comarca, 80 km north of Alicante and 100 km south of Valencia.
| Month | Avg. Temperature | Rainfall |
|---|---|---|
| January | 10.5°C | 68 mm |
| February | 10.7°C | 41 mm |
| March | 13.0°C | 45 mm |
| April | 15.0°C | 44 mm |
| May | 17.8°C | 43 mm |
| June | 21.9°C | 21 mm |
| July | 25.1°C | 7 mm |
| August | 25.7°C | 10 mm |
| September | 22.9°C | 44 mm |
| October | 18.7°C | 87 mm |
| November | 14.6°C | 76 mm |
| December | 11.2°C | 61 mm |
